Color Palette: Warm Chinese School Admissions
1. Color Name: Vermilion
Hex Code:
#E34234
Description: Vermilion is a vibrant and auspicious red color often associated with traditional Chinese culture. It symbolizes luck, happiness, and celebration, making it an excellent choice for Chinese school admissions brochures.
2. Color Name: Goldenrod
Hex Code:
#DAA520
Description: Goldenrod is a warm yellowish-orange color reminiscent of autumn foliage. This color represents wisdom, knowledge, and prosperity, making it ideal for showcasing the educational excellence of Chinese schools.
3. Color Name: Jade Green
Hex Code:
#00A86B
Description: Jade Green is a rich and deep green color symbolic of harmony, growth, and good fortune in Chinese culture. This color can evoke a sense of tranquility and balance, emphasizing the nurturing environment of Chinese schools.
4. Color Name: Mandarin Orange
Hex Code:
#FF7F00
Description: Mandarin Orange is a vibrant and energetic color that represents creativity, enthusiasm, and good communication. It adds a lively touch to the palette, reflecting the dynamic and interactive nature of Chinese school admissions.
5. Color Name: Terracotta
Hex Code:
#E2725B
Description: Terracotta is a warm earthy color inspired by traditional Chinese pottery. It signifies stability, resilience, and cultural heritage, making it an excellent choice to highlight the long-standing traditions and values of Chinese schools.
6. Color Name: Mahogany
Hex Code:
#C04000
Description: Mahogany is a deep reddish-brown color that represents strength, stability, and elegance. It adds a touch of sophistication to the palette, reflecting the high-quality education and refined atmosphere of Chinese schools.

Understanding WCAG Scores
Normal Text
- AA requires 4.5:1 ratio
- AAA requires 7.0:1 ratio
Large Text (18pt+ or 14pt+ bold)
- AA requires 3.0:1 ratio
- AAA requires 4.5:1 ratio
